2020 Grand Seiko Heritage Brown Dial Limited SBGR311

Here we have a curvaceous 2020 Grand Seiko Heritage Brown Dial SBGR311 Limited 0985/1300 pieces, nicknamed the “Cookie Monster” due to the rich dark brown dial, part of the Heritage range it celebrates its 20th Anniversary of the 9S movement since 1998. The 42mm stainless steel is expertly Zaratsu-polished by a true craftsman, the case gently curves over your wrist, tapering at the drilled lugs with a lug-to-lug length of 47mm and a case thickness of 13mm, giving the watch a striking and impressive wrist presence. On the right side is a recessed screw-down signed crown. A polished, sloping smooth bezel holds a sapphire crystal AR coated on the inside above a dynamic dark brown dial. This dial has the letters of Grand Seiko and the symbol of the Daini Seikosha factory (known today as Seiko Instruments Inc.) in an interesting spiral engraved pattern. The outer minute track has applied Zaratsu-polished batons with crisp chamfered edges that catch the light as you rotate your wrist. At 3 o’clock, we have a framed date window. Elegant dauphine hands have Zaratsu-polished razor edges complemented by a sweeping gold second hand. At 12 o’clock, you find the “GS” motif in gold with Grand Seiko underneath; at 6 o’clock “, Automatic” is precisely printed. On the reverse, a screw-down exhibition case back with the details of the watch inscribed around the edge, with the number 0985/1,300 and the Grand Seiko medallion in the centre in gold. Inside an automatic Grand Seiko Cal. 9S68, 35 jewels, 28,800 beats per hour, this 8-beat movement has incredible accuracy and an impressive 72-hour power reserve; the movement has been adjusted to six positions and temperatures at the factory, finished with attractive Cotes de Geneve decoration; the movement has been developed with Micro Electro Mechanical Systems (MEMS) Technology where precise components are produced using advanced semiconductor manufacturing. The watch comes fitted on a Grand Seiko 21mm 3-link stainless steel bracelet and signed folding clasp with polished and brushed finishing; all links are provided, and it comes with its Grand Seiko presentation box and papers.
